North Dakota Code § 43-42-08

Criminal history record checks

The board may require any applicant or licensee under this chapter to submit to a statewide 
and nationwide criminal history record check. The nationwide criminal history record check must 
be conducted in the manner provided by section 12 -60-24. All costs associated with obtaining a 
criminal history record check are the responsibility of the applicant or licensee.
